        /// <summary>
        /// Create an instance of the master data events. Convert to JSON.
        /// </summary>
        /// <param name="eventObject">event to be published</param>
        /// <returns>json string with event serialized</returns>
        private string BuildEventIntoObject(dynamic eventObject)
        {
            var    jsonString = string.Empty;
            string eventType  = eventObject.EventType;

            switch (eventType)
            {
            case "CreateFilterEvent":
                var createFilterEvent = new CreateFilterEvent
                {
                    ActionUTC   = EventDate,
                    FilterUID   = eventObject.FilterUID,
                    CustomerUID = eventObject.CustomerUID,
                    ProjectUID  = eventObject.ProjectUID,
                    UserID      = eventObject.UserID,
                    FilterJson  = eventObject.FilterJson,
                    FilterType  = eventObject.FilterType
                };
                jsonString = JsonConvert.SerializeObject(new { CreateFilterEvent = createFilterEvent }, JsonSettings);
                break;

            case "UpdateFilterEvent":
                var updateFilterEvent = new UpdateFilterEvent
                {
                    ActionUTC   = EventDate,
                    FilterUID   = eventObject.FilterUID,
                    CustomerUID = eventObject.CustomerUID,
                    ProjectUID  = eventObject.ProjectUID,
                    UserID      = eventObject.UserID,
                    FilterJson  = eventObject.FilterJson,
                    FilterType  = eventObject.FilterType
                };
                jsonString = JsonConvert.SerializeObject(new { UpdateFilterEvent = updateFilterEvent }, JsonSettings);
                break;

            case "DeleteFilterEvent":
                var deleteFilterEvent = new DeleteFilterEvent
                {
                    ActionUTC   = EventDate,
                    FilterUID   = eventObject.FilterUID,
                    CustomerUID = eventObject.CustomerUID,
                    ProjectUID  = eventObject.ProjectUID,
                    UserID      = eventObject.UserID,
                };
                jsonString = JsonConvert.SerializeObject(new { DeleteFilterEvent = deleteFilterEvent }, JsonSettings);
                break;
            }
            return(jsonString);
        }
